MRP vs DRP: The Difference, Explained Simply

July 18, 2026 7 min readBy the IEMSuite team

MRP and DRP are one letter apart and permanently confused, which is a shame because the distinction is genuinely simple:

MRP (Material Requirements Planning) plans what goes INTO production. Given what you intend to make, it calculates what materials to buy, how many, and when.

DRP (Distribution Requirements Planning) plans where finished goods go AFTER production. Given demand at each warehouse, store, or channel, it calculates how stock should be positioned and replenished across your network.

Same arithmetic, pointed in opposite directions. MRP looks upstream at suppliers and raw materials; DRP looks downstream at warehouses and customers.

The factory and the network

A concrete picture. A beverage company makes iced tea at one plant and sells through three regional warehouses.

  • MRP's question: production wants to bottle 50,000 units next week - do we have enough concentrate, bottles, caps, and labels, and if not, when must purchase orders go out?
  • DRP's question: the east warehouse burns through 8,000 units a week, the west 3,000, the south 5,000 - how many pallets should this week's truck take to each, given what is already on their floors and in transit?

In mature operations the two chain together: DRP totals the network's replenishment needs into a production requirement, and that number becomes the demand MRP explodes into material purchases. DRP feeds MRP. Get the first wrong and the second plans the wrong factory week.

Side by side

MRPDRP
Stands forMaterial Requirements PlanningDistribution Requirements Planning
DirectionUpstream (suppliers → production)Downstream (production → customers)
PlansRaw materials, components, production ordersFinished-goods placement and replenishment
Key inputsBOMs, inventory status, production planDemand per location, in-transit stock, lead times
Typical userManufacturersDistributors, multi-warehouse networks
Failure it preventsProduction stalls for a missing componentStockouts in one region, overstock in another

Which one does a small manufacturer need?

Almost always MRP first. If you make products and ship from one or two locations, your "distribution planning" is a picking list, and multi-location stock visibility inside an MRP tool covers it. DRP earns its keep when you run a genuine network - multiple regional warehouses with independent demand, in-transit stock worth tracking, and trucks to fill efficiently.

A practical rule: if the phrase "which warehouse should this pallet live in" is not a weekly question in your business, you do not need DRP software. If "do we have enough raw material for Thursday's run" is a daily question, you need MRP - and probably needed it last quarter.

A worked example of the handoff between them

Picture a skincare brand that makes product at one facility and ships from three regional fulfillment centers. Every Monday, DRP looks at the past week's sell-through at each center, compares it to what is currently on hand and already in transit, and produces a number: the east center needs 4,000 units replenished this week, the west needs 1,500, the south needs 2,800 - a combined 8,300 units. That combined number becomes the demand line that MRP explodes: given the recipe for that skincare product, how much of each raw ingredient must be purchased or pulled from stock to produce 8,300 units by the date the centers need them.

Notice what happens if this handoff is missing. Without DRP thinking, the factory might produce a flat 8,300 units and ship them wherever is most convenient that week - leaving the east center short (a stockout, a missed sale) while the south center quietly overstocks (tied-up cash, aging inventory). DRP is not a nice-to-have layer on top of MRP in a genuine network; it is the piece that tells MRP which 8,300 units to actually plan for.

Common confusion: DRP vs. simple multi-location inventory

A lot of small manufacturers assume they need DRP the moment they open a second location, and usually they do not. Multi-location inventory - knowing how much stock sits at each of two or three locations, and being able to transfer between them - is a feature, not a planning discipline. DRP specifically becomes valuable when replenishment decisions need to account for independent demand patterns per location, lead times that differ significantly by region, and enough locations that manually deciding "how much goes where" stops being a five-minute Monday task. Two locations with similar demand rarely justify dedicated DRP; five or more regional centers with different demand curves usually do.

Frequently asked questions

What is the main difference between MRP and DRP?

Direction. MRP (Material Requirements Planning) looks upstream: given what we plan to make, what materials must we buy and when? DRP (Distribution Requirements Planning) looks downstream: given demand at each warehouse or sales channel, how should finished goods be positioned across locations?

Do MRP and DRP work together?

Yes, and in larger operations they chain: DRP aggregates demand across distribution points into a production requirement, which becomes the demand input MRP explodes into material purchases and production orders. DRP feeds MRP.

Does a small manufacturer need DRP?

Usually not as a separate system. If you ship from one or two locations, multi-location stock visibility inside your MRP tool covers the need. Dedicated DRP matters when you operate a real distribution network - several regional warehouses with independent demand patterns.
